Bäklund transformations and singular integral equations

G.R.W. Quispel, F.W. Nijhoff, H.W. Capel and J.van der Linden

Physica A: Statistical Mechanics and its Applications, 1984, vol. 123, issue 2, 319-359

Abstract: A systematic method for deriving Bäcklund transformations for singular (linear) integral equations is presented. The method leads in a natural way to the Bäcklund transformations for the corresponding (integrable) nonlinear partial differential equations. By repeated use of the method a hierarchy of singular integral equations and Bäcklund transformations can be derived, corresponding to so-called multi-modified partial differential equations. Specific examples include the Korteweg-de Vries equation and the first, second, and third modified Korteweg-de Vries equation; the Nonlinear Schrödinger equation and the Anisotropic Heisenberg Spin Chain; the sine-Gordon equation and the modified sine-Gordon equation.
